Getting There

  • Walking

    If you are starting from the Dong Da District, head towards the nearest main road, such as Kim Liên street. Walk north towards Phạm Ngọc Thạch street. Continue straight until you reach the intersection with Ngọc Hà street. Turn right onto Ngọc Hà street, and you will see the entrance to the Ho Chi Minh Museum on your left at 19 P. Ngọc Hà. The walk should take approximately 20-30 minutes depending on your starting point.

  • Public Bus

    Find the nearest bus stop on Kim Liên street and take Bus number 09 or 32. Both routes will take you close to the museum. Ride the bus and disembark at the stop named 'Ngọc Hà'. From there, walk a short distance down Ngọc Hà street to find the museum entrance on your left. The bus fare is typically around 7,000 VND.

  • Bicycle Rental

    For a more active option, consider renting a bicycle from a local rental shop in Dong Da District. Head towards Ho Chi Minh Museum by cycling along Kim Liên street until it merges with Ngọc Hà street. Follow Ngọc Hà street to the museum. This could take around 15-25 minutes. Rental prices vary, but expect to pay around 30,000 VND for a few hours.

Discover more about Ho Chi Minh Museum

Nestled in the heart of Hanoi, the Ho Chi Minh Museum stands as a testament to the life and legacy of one of Vietnam's most revered leaders, Ho Chi Minh. This museum offers visitors a unique opportunity to delve into the intricate history of Vietnam's struggle for independence and the pivotal role that Ho Chi Minh played in shaping the nation. The museum's architectural design is a blend of modern and traditional Vietnamese styles, symbolizing the harmony between past and present. As you step inside, you are greeted by a vast array of artifacts, photographs, and multimedia displays that chronicle Ho Chi Minh's life, from his early years to his leadership during the revolutionary movements. One of the highlights of the museum is the extensive collection of personal items, letters, and journals that provide an intimate glimpse into Ho Chi Minh's thoughts and ideals. The exhibitions are thoughtfully arranged, allowing visitors to engage with the material at their own pace. Outside, the surrounding gardens and monuments add to the tranquil atmosphere, making it an ideal spot for reflection and appreciation of Vietnam's rich history.
